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: 1. Patients diagnosed with cerebral infarction by CT scan and/or MRI; 2. First episode, unilateral onset, or previous episodes without residual neurological deficits; 3. Stable vital signs and clear consciousness; 4. Age between 40 and 70 years; 5. Disease duration of 1 week to 3 months; 6. Hand function at Brunnstrom stages 1 to 3; 7. No cognitive dysfunction; 8. Informed consent signed by the participant or their family members.
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: 1. History of epilepsy, history of idiopathic epilepsy in first-degree relatives, or use of proconvulsant medications; 2. Severe cognitive or communication impairments that prevent cooperation with assessment and treatment; 3. Posterior circulation cerebral infarction; 4. Presence of a pacemaker or metallic implants in the skull; 5. Severe cervical spine pathology, including severe cervical spinal stenosis or cervical spine instability; 6. Complete occlusion of the internal carotid artery; 7. Direct damage to the stimulation area or skull defects; 8. Pregnant women.
